What skills and qualifications are needed to be a line cook?

To thrive as a Line Cook, you need solid culinary skills, knowledge of food safety protocols, and experience working in a fast-paced kitchen environment, often supported by a high school diploma or culinary training. Familiarity with commercial kitchen equipment, point-of-sale (POS) systems, and health certification such as a food handler’s permit is typically required. Attention to detail, teamwork, and strong time management are critical soft skills that set top performers apart. These skills ensure efficient food preparation, consistent quality, and a safe, collaborative workplace essential for restaurant success.

What challenges do line cooks face during busy shifts, and how can they manage them?

Line cooks often experience high-pressure situations during peak meal times, where multiple orders must be prepared quickly and accurately. Common challenges include maintaining consistent food quality, managing time efficiently, and communicating clearly with team members. To handle these challenges, it's important to stay organized, keep your workstation clean, and prioritize tasks based on ticket times. Developing strong teamwork and communication skills with fellow cooks and servers can also help the kitchen run smoothly during busy periods.

What does a line cook do?

An urgently hiring line cook is responsible for preparing and cooking food according to the restaurant's standards, often in a fast-paced environment that requires immediate staffing. Line cooks work on specific stations, such as grilling, frying, or assembling dishes, and are expected to maintain high levels of cleanliness and organization. In urgent hiring situations, restaurants seek candidates who can quickly adapt, start work as soon as possible, and perform efficiently under pressure. The role may also involve assisting with prep work, maintaining inventory, and following safety and sanitation guidelines.
